TMF Group, a global provider of administrative and corporate services, and IBOS Association (IBOS), an international banking network, have announced a partnership to enhance cross-border services and broaden international market access for clients.
The agreement was formalised through a memorandum of understanding (MoU) signed by both parties.
According to TMF Group, this will bring clients’ expanded global access to banking and corporate services across 87 jurisdictions and joint market intelligence initiatives to support informed decision making.
TMF Group’s entry into IBOS as a Strategic Affiliate is currently subject to legal and governance review.
